GLNG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

219 of the 4,000 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Golar LNG (GLNG)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$1.92B — up 15% from $1.68B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 44 funds opened new GLNG positions and 16 closed out — a net gain of 28 holders — while 81 added to existing stakes and 63 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Barrow, Hanley, Mewhinney & Strauss, adding an estimated $41M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, cutting an estimated $37.6M.
